K6 & K7 Basecamp Trek

About K6 & K7 Basecamp Trek

The K6 & K7 Basecamp Trek is a challenging and exhilarating adventure nestled in the heart of Pakistan's Karakoram Range. This trek takes you deep into the Hushe Valley in Gilgit-Baltistan, offering an unforgettable experience of rugged terrain, stunning landscapes, and awe-inspiring mountain vistas. The journey begins in the picturesque village of Hushe, where you'll embark on your ascent towards the basecamp of the towering peaks K6 (7,282 meters / 25,659 feet) and K7 (6,934 meters / 22,749 feet). As you follow the trail, you'll traverse a variety of terrains, from rocky paths and alpine meadows to glacial moraines, each offering a dynamic and ever-changing landscape. Along the way, the sheer beauty of the surrounding mountains will captivate you, with the towering K6 and K7 peaks serving as constant companions on the horizon. These peaks are famed for their steep, challenging climbing routes, attracting experienced mountaineers from around the world. The sight of K6 and K7 standing majestically against the backdrop of the Karakoram Range is a truly humbling experience that leaves trekkers in awe. The K6 & K7 Basecamp Trek is not just a physical challenge but also an opportunity to witness some of the most spectacular mountain scenery on earth, making it a must-do adventure for trekking and mountaineering enthusiasts alike.

  2. Day 2 Shaishcho To Spangser
    4 hours, 8.5km, 670m ascent Head east from Shaishcho into the ablation valley north of the Tsarak Tsa Glacier. The sharp spires of K7 and Link Sar are visible ahead. Tikchumik (small spring), which is in the ablation valley at the base of the ridge west of the Chogolisa Glacier, has good water. Continue along the base of the ridge to the Chogolisa Glacier’s west margin. Cross this glacier to the green and flowered Spangser above the confluence of the Chogolisa and Tsarak Tsa glaciers. Spangser (4000m) is the highest pasture and is used mid-July to mid-August. Granite slabs rise above Spangser (in Balti spang means ‘meadows’; ser, a ‘place to walk about’) and Namika (6325m) towers across the Tsarak Tsa Glacier.
  3. Day 3 Rawalpindi – Chilas
    Drive 11-12 hrs on famous Karakorum Highway to Chilas. En route we will stop for photography, toilet break and lunch at Chatar or Besham. O/N stay in hotel.
  4. Day 4 Chilas – Skardu: (Drive & Hotel)
    After Break fast drive 9-10 hrs to Skardu, en route stop at “junction Point of World great Mountain Ranges” Himalaya, Karakorum & Hindukush and view point of Killer mountain “Nanga Parbat”. O/N Stay in hotel.
  5. Day 5 Skardu: (Hotel & Sightseeing)
    Hire porters and purchase supplies in Skardu and free time for sightseeing. O/N stay in hotel.
  6. Day 6 Skardu – Hushe
    Today we will embark our full day jeep drive 7-8 hrs through winding trial and beautiful villages to Hushe, the last inhabitant on our way to the K7 base camp. O/N Stay in camp.
  7. Day 7 Hushe – Saitcho
    4 hours very easy trek lead us to Saicho. Saicho is center point to go to high heaven Gondogoro la and Masherbrum base camp etc. O/N stay in camp.
  8. Day 8 Saitcho – Spangser
    Today we will turn right side and have trek of 4-5 hours to our camp side Spangser. From where you will embark K6 & K7 and link Sar just ahead of you. O/N stay in camp.
  9. Day 9 Spangser – K6 & K7 base camp
    4-5 hours trek to K6 & K7 base camp.
  10. Day 10 ,11, 12 K6 & K7 base camp
    Rest day and exploration at K6 & K7 base camp.
  11. Day 13 Hushe – Skardu
    Drive by jeeps back to Skardu. O/N stay in the hotel.
  12. Day 14 & 15 Retrun
    Commence return journey via the same route to Islamabad, upon arrival drive to concern department for debriefing.
  13. Day 16 Ending services
    Transfer to Islamabad international airport for the onward flight (End of services).
